Report copyright infringementby Andrew Weil MD (Foreword by), Tolly Burkan (Author)Extreme Spirituality is any experience whether it be firewalking or practicing humble service to others. It shows us how our egos mask, limit, distort, or diminish our knowledge of a greater reality. Over twenty extreme spiritual practices are highlighted, and readers will learn how even unpleasant or dangerous situations can help us experience how love, wisdom, compassion, and interconnection reveal aspects of our divine nature and leave us with a crystal-clear distinction between our egos and our "higher-selves." This book, using many different extreme spiritual practices as examples, uses a logical and enthusiastic approach to teach people how to assume a totally spiritual perspective in any situation. By doing this, even sorrowful or frustrating situations don't have to cause as much suffering. We can choose our reactions to them and use them as insights for spiritual growth.Author BiographyTolly Burkan is a pioneer in researching human potential. Since beginning his work in 1973, Burkan has published eight books that are available in 16 languages, including Chinese and Russian. He has been referenced in over 70 books, and was featured on the front page of the Wall Street Journal. Before retiring in 2017, Burkan regularly counseled medical professionals, global executives, celebrities, athletes, and world-leaders. His website is at www.TollyBurkan.com.
